Shoulder Revision Shoulder Revision is considered medically necessary when ALL of the following criteria have been met: o Previous partial or total shoulder arthroplasty o Chronic severe, disabling pain Web4 Jun 2024 · 1.4.1 For primary elective hip or knee replacement: Give intravenous tranexamic acid. If there is no renal impairment, also apply 1 g to 2 g of topical (intra-articular) tranexamic acid diluted in saline after the final wash-out and before wound closure. Ensure that the total combined dose of tranexamic acid does not exceed 3 g. WebCan you do hemi-arthroplasty with advanced arthritis? NO Not enough bone to support implant.
